Transaction 5d5f3a678230e985574efc59c947dbf4942a44872b4aedcda16c073284c285cf

block
0264f567bfb487d0d91fad73cba3f8c93ae9e591bb383676c05433dceb1ec30c

1 Input

23 Outputs